Daniel Fotheringham Podcast


When I was living and working in London, I recorded a bunch of conversations with artists / friends. The concept was to speak to people in the industry of various experience levels and backgrounds, and I had the privilege to even record them in different countries (including Germany, Singapore, England, Wales). Time and life got the better of me and I never released them.

The first one that was recorded was with the very talented Daniel Fotheringham in London, August 2011. We discussed his work flow, the process he uses to animate quadrupeds, and the balance of life and work while living in London.

Running time is: 23:09mins

Joe Bowers Interview Frame by Frame

Frame by frame breakdown of scenes animated by Joe Bowers on Disney's "Tangled". Very cool and detailed analysis from Joe Bowers himself, detailing Glen Keane's involvement in making his shots even better, and how he overcame some tough and challenging shots. There's also a section on Joe's work on Disney's "Bolt".


While on John Carter in London, Animation Supervisor Clay Kaytis from Disney stopped by to do his "Tangled" talk, and showed us some examples of Glen Keane's drawings over already really good poses. It was mind explodingly awesome to say the least. To work under Glen Keane's direction would've been amazing.
